6. Timeline of Greek Mathematicians Title of the activity

Timeline of Greek Mathematicians

General description

Presentation of the biographies of Greek Mathematicians on a timeline

Students’ age

15-16

Type of intelligence addressed

Interpersonal intelligence

Educational goals

    

To raise awareness of the value of social media To develop the cooperative method To reinforce a scientific attitude To evaluate information and its sources critically To activate students

Expected results

   

Getting to know about Greek Mathematicians Enhancing mathematical knowledge Interpreting and using Maths to create a quiz Disseminating research to the network

Methodology

First students are divided into teams. Each team chooses two mathematicians, an ancient one and a contemporary one. Students research on them using the Internet or books, gather information and present the work to the other teams. They use digital tools and Web2.0.

Required tools

Maths books, computers, the Internet

Evaluation

Effective, original and suitable activity to arouse students’ curiosity, interest and motivation. It brings out students’ command of Maths

Teachers’ recommendations

It is suitable for students of middle school
